On 11/02/2026 15:10, Tom Sela wrote:
> +static int efa_add_ah(struct efa_dev *dev, u16 ah)
> +{
> + unsigned long refcount;
> + void *entry;
> + int err;
> +
> + xa_lock(&dev->ahs_xa);
> + entry = xa_load(&dev->ahs_xa, ah);
> + refcount = entry ? xa_to_value(entry) : 0;
> + if (refcount == 0)
> + atomic64_inc(&dev->ah_count);
What happens to this increment if the store fails?
> +
> + err = xa_err(__xa_store(&dev->ahs_xa, ah, xa_mk_value(refcount + 1), GFP_ATOMIC));
> + xa_unlock(&dev->ahs_xa);
> +
> + return err;
> +}
